[PD] send~ and receive~ issues

Krzysztof Czaja czaja at chopin.edu.pl
Tue Feb 8 18:01:29 CET 2005


hi Piotr,

the problem is block-wise handling of 'start' by readsf~, which could
(should?) be changed.  The delay's output is correctly time-stamped.
See the test patch, attached.

Krzysztof

Piotr Majdak wrote:
...
> I think, the problem is a combination of float-double casting without 
> rounding in delay_ft1() (x_time.c) and using if(sys_time < setticks) 
> somewhere in m_shed.c.
> 
> Truncation and not rounding: is this a bug or a feature? ;-) I propose 
> to insert a rounding operation in clock_delay() (m_shed.c).
-------------- next part --------------
An embedded and charset-unspecified text was scrubbed...
Name: vtest.pd
URL: <http://lists.puredata.info/pipermail/pd-list/attachments/20050208/8ef948a4/attachment.asc>


More information about the Pd-list mailing list